Career Role (Big Data Analytics in Healthcare Policy) Description
Big Data Analyst (Healthcare Policy) Analyze large healthcare datasets to inform policy decisions, focusing on data mining and visualization techniques. High demand for strong SQL & Python skills.
Healthcare Data Scientist Develop predictive models to forecast healthcare trends and improve policy effectiveness. Requires expertise in machine learning and statistical modeling.
Data Engineer (Healthcare Focus) Build and maintain robust data pipelines for healthcare data, ensuring data quality and accessibility for analysis. Cloud computing skills highly valued (AWS, Azure, GCP).
Healthcare Policy Consultant (Big Data) Advise healthcare organizations on data-driven policy strategies, translating complex analytical findings into actionable insights. Strong communication skills essential.

A Postgraduate Certificate in Big Data Analytics for Healthcare Policy is increasingly significant in the UK's evolving healthcare landscape. The NHS generates vast amounts of data, presenting both challenges and opportunities. According to NHS Digital, the NHS handles over 100 petabytes of data annually. This data, when effectively analyzed, can improve efficiency, personalize treatments, and enhance policy-making.

The demand for professionals skilled in big data analytics within healthcare is substantial. A recent report by the UK government suggests a projected shortfall of over 50,000 data scientists across various sectors, including healthcare, by 2025. This highlights a critical need for professionals trained to extract actionable insights from complex healthcare datasets.
